Worrall

English dictionary entry

Meanings

name
  1. A village in Bradfield parish, Metropolitan Borough of Sheffield, South Yorkshire, England (OS grid ref SK3092).
  2. A habitational surname from Old English.

Word forms

Worrall Worralls

Etymology

From Old English wīr (“bog myrtle”) + healh (“nook, corner of land”).
